The Chile Pavilion, recently revealed by Constructo Architects for Expo Osaka 2025, blends contemporary industrial design and traditional Mapuche textile artistry. Constructed using industrialized wood (CLT) and featuring handwoven textiles, the pavilion emphasizes both innovation and cultural heritage. The structure is designed to be a "nomadic pavilion," easily assembled and disassembled, allowing it to travel from Chile to Japan and back.

In Beirut, a city marked by transformation, the Interdesign Building echoes the vision of an architect steadfast in his conviction. Designed by Lebanese architect Khalil Khouri in 1973 during a period of economic growth, the building took 23 years to build, a process halted by the onset of the Lebanese Civil War. By the time it was completed in 1996, the urban landscape that surrounded it had changed. The structure has stood largely unused since, as a relic of hopeful modernity. While its design is singular in its narrative and expression, this structure illustrates the tension between aspiration and struggle throughout its complex history.
Situated in Hangzhou's Central Business District, the Euro American Innovation City is a mixed-use development designed by Foster+Partners to become a dynamic addition to the city. The 346,450 square-meter project includes two 200-meter-high office towers and four high-rise apartment buildings, complemented by a public plaza, an IT incubator, and a retail mall on the lower levels. Construction is currently progressing in phases, with the first phase nearing completion next month and the second set to finish by year-end, while the entire project aims for completion in September 2025.

Kohn Pedersen Fox (KPF) has just unveiled its 2045 Campus Vision for the University of Birmingham, a plan designed to shape the future of the institution. This framework evaluates the university’s portfolio of over 300 buildings, identifying areas for retention, refurbishment, transformation, or replacement to support its goal of becoming a net-zero, future-ready university. Developed in collaboration with Ayers Saint Gross, the 2045 Campus Vision leverages data on building conditions, operational costs, environmental performance, and space utilization. In fact, this data-driven approach aims to help the university achieve its long-term objectives while maintaining its historical legacy.

Traditional building solutions tend to work well in their respective contexts, as they have withstood hundreds of years of testing and improvements, and use techniques and materials available locally. Although globalization and the democratization of access to technology have brought more comfort and new opportunities to humanity, it has also led to the homogenization of solutions in the construction sector and a dependence on global supply chains for construction materials and components. This has also caused a rupture in how knowledge is passed on to new generations and, eventually, the disappearance of traditions.
In particular, the topic of passive cooling solutions for buildings is currently having a resurgence, with an effort to recover ancient techniques used throughout history in locations that have always had to deal with hot climates. This is even more evident due to the high energy costs imposed by artificial cooling, the global warming scenario, and mainly because, among the projections of population growth, a significant portion of megacities will be located in the predominantly hot climates of Africa and Asia. When we think about the future, is it possible to be inspired by the past and apply ancient cooling techniques to contemporary buildings?

Goettsch Partners has just revealed the design for a new tower in Nashville, United States, which is set to become the city’s tallest structure. The building, named “Paramount,” will reach 750 feet across 60 stories, surpassing the current tallest, the 617-foot AT&T Building. Located in downtown Nashville, the Paramount will include 360 apartments, 140 condominiums, a 517-space parking garage, and a 60,000-square-foot expansion to the neighboring Downtown YMCA.

The Utzon Center in Denmark has announced the opening of “Primitive Future: Everything Is Circulating,” a solo exhibition dedicated to exploring the work of renowned Japanese architect Sou Fujimoto. Marking the first time his work is presented in Denmark, this exhibition offers a glimpse into Fujimoto’s vision, waving together the themes of nature and architecture. The exhibition's centerpiece is an expansive 500-meter-long steel wire installation that serves as a three-dimensional sketch, framing 12 of Fujimoto’s architectural projects.
